Of course, I have lot to do work to upload dumped 3.5" diskimage.

This is my suggestion.
For example, if I report that Zeliard is bad dumped, can you rename the game title as the follow?

Zeliard --> Zeliard [b]
[b] -- Bad dumped (Re-dump needed)

Hillsfar --> Hillsfar [!]
[!] -- Good dumped (verified)

Star Control --> Star Control [?]
[?] -- Good dumped (need verified)


If I upload rest of my disk image, I'll check all disks images later.
